Casale Monferrato and Genoa discuss shared asbestos history
Casale Monferrato and Genoa recently held a public meeting to compare their respective histories regarding asbestos exposure, focusing on themes of health, labor rights, justice, and memory. The event, titled ‘Two cities, one story – Asbestos in Genoa and Casale’, was organized by various labor unions and associations, including Fiom, Cgil, and Afeva, with the patronage of the Municipality of Casale Monferrato.
The meeting coincided with significant anniversaries: the 2026 mark of forty years since the closure of the Eternit factory in 1986, and the anniversary of the inauguration of the Eternot Park on reclaimed land.
A central part of the event was the screening of the documentary ‘Asbestos. Genoa: story of a workers' struggle’. The film highlights the less widely known experience in Genoa, where in the mid-2000s, judicial investigations focused on pension benefits obtained by workers exposed to asbestos, contrasting the legal and social dynamics of the two industrial regions.
